Biedermann Motech further expands MOSS VRS pedicle screw platform

5968

Biedermann Motech has announced that its MOSS VRS pedicle screw platform is now available as a fully modular solution.

The MOSS VRS system features Next Generation Pedicle Screw Technology, which allows the surgeon to lock the polyaxial angle of the pedicle screw at any angle, at any time during surgery. This provides surgeons unmatched intraoperative real-time options using a single, highly functional implant, says the firm.

In contrast to traditional pedicle screw systems, which include a wide range of different screw types, the MOSS VRS pedicle screw can be locked and unlocked as and when required by the surgeon during complex correction and reconstruction manoeuvres.

By adding MOSS Modularity to this functionality, surgeons now have the option to attach the modular MOSS VRS tulip heads after the pedicle screw shafts have been place, which Biedermann Motech say allows even more advanced and versatile surgical techniques.

Markku Biedermann, president and CEO of Biedermann Motech, said: “Over 30 years after the introduction of the MOSS system, the world’s first polyaxial pedicle screw, we are excited to continue to lead the advancement of posterior screw systems with the further expansion of our MOSS VRS platform.”
